Inspection Procedure E-1

Keyless entry system: Keyless entry system does not operate.

Receiver And Transmitter Communication Circuit:






CIRCUIT OPERATION
Receiver within the ETACS-ECU receives the lock/unlock signal from the transmitter.

TECHNICAL DESCRIPTION (COMMENT)
The cause may be a malfunction of the receiver and transmitter communication system.

TROUBLESHOOTING HINTS
- Malfunction of the ETACS-ECU
- Malfunction of the transmitter

DIAGNOSIS

Required Special Tools:
- MB991223: Test Harness Set
- MB991502: Scan Tool (MUT-II)
- MB991529: Diagnostic Trouble Code Check Harness

STEP 1. Check the central door locking system operation.

Q: Does the central door locking system work normally?

YES:
Go to Step 2 or 3 .
NO: Solve the problem first.

STEP 2. Check the input signal (by using scan tool MB991502).
Check the input signals from the transmitter switches.

CAUTION: To prevent damage to scan tool MB991502, always turn the ignition switch to the "LOCK" (OFF) position before connecting or disconnecting scan tool MB991502.




1. Connect scan tool MB991502 to the data link connector.
2. Check that the tone alarm of scan tool MB991502 sounds when the input signal enters.

Q: Does the tone alarm of scan tool MB991502 sound when the input signal enters?

YES:
Replace the ETACS-ECU. All the doors should be locked or unlocked by using the transmitter.
NO: Check the transmitter input circuit. Refer to Inspection Procedure O-18.

STEP 3. Check the input signal (by using a voltmeter).
Check the input signals from the transmitter switches.




1. Use special tool MB991529 to connect a voltmeter between ground terminal 4 or 5 and ETACS-ECU terminal 9 of the data link connector.
2. Check that the voltmeter indicator deflects once when the input signal enters.

Q: Does the voltmeter indicator deflect?

YES:
Replace the ETACS-ECU. All the doors should be locked or unlocked by using the transmitter.
NO: Check the transmitter input circuit. Refer to Inspection Procedure O-18.
